Top Romantic Hotels in Switzerland: Intimate Dining and Ambiance
Baur au Lac, Zurich: Timeless Elegance riverside
Set in a historic park along Lake Zurich, Baur au Lac boasts luxury coupled with privacy. Its gourmet restaurants, including the Michelin-starred Pavillon, offer an intimate dining experience with expertly crafted Swiss-French cuisine complemented by fine wines. Couples can enjoy romantic dinners in a secluded setting or request private dining on terraces with stunning lakefront views. The Chedi Andermatt: Alpine Luxury Retreat
This hotel stands out for its alpine-modern design paired with serene spa facilities designed for couples’ relaxation. The ambiance is warm, with fireplaces and chic rooms featuring mountain views. Dining at The Restaurant combines fresh local ingredients with Asian-inspired recipes, and the wine cellar hosts exclusive tastings. Its “Romance Package” includes spa treatments, private chocolate tasting, and tailored romantic excursions. Hotel Splendide Royal, Lugano: Mediterranean Romance
Overlooking Lake Lugano, this Belle Époque hotel features a mix of Swiss and Mediterranean influences. Its refined decor, lakeside terraces, and intimate atmosphere make it a prime romantic getaway. Gourmet dining at Ristorante Principe Leopoldo serves exquisite Italian and Swiss fusion cuisine, often candlelit with breathtaking views at sunset. Comparing Romantic Packages: A Detailed Table
| Hotel | Location | Signature Romantic Package | Unique Feature | Starting Price (Per Night)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Baur au Lac | Zurich | Couples’ Private Dining & Spa | Historic lakeside elegance | CHF 850 |
| The Chedi Andermatt | Andermatt, Alps | Romance Package with Chocolate & Spa | Alpine luxury + Asian fusion cuisine | CHF 780 |
| Hotel Splendide Royal | Lugano | Lakeside Romance & Private Boat Excursion | Mediterranean charm and Belle Époque style | CHF 690 |
| Beau-Rivage Palace | Lausanne | Gourmet Couple’s Escape | Classic luxury with Michelin dining | CHF 920 |
| Alpenrose Boutique Hotel | Wengen | Ski & Spa Couple’s Package | Mountain village charm with ski-in access | CHF 600 |

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What amenities should I look for in a romantic Swiss hotel?
Prioritize hotels offering private balconies or terraces, spa treatments for couples, intimate dining, and rooms with views. Personalized services like in-room breakfasts or surprise gifts also enhance romance.
When is the best time to book for a couples getaway in Switzerland?
Book at least 3-4 months ahead, especially for popular seasons like winter or summer. Early booking secures special packages and better room selections.
Are there hotels catering specifically to honeymooners in Switzerland?
Yes, many luxury hotels offer honeymoon suites with exclusive privileges like private jacuzzis, dedicated butler services, and romantic excursions.
How can couples ensure privacy during their stay?
Request rooms away from common areas, communicate any privacy preferences directly to the hotel, and consider resorts offering private chalets or villas.
Do most romantic hotels offer dining options on-site?
Yes, most upscale romantic hotels have gourmet restaurants, and many provide room service or private dining experiences tailored to couples.
